Best Practices for Choosing a Professional Translation Service
When selecting a translation service for insurance claim documents in the UK, it’s crucial to prioritize accuracy and reliability. Look for professional providers with extensive experience in legal or medical translations – areas that demand precision and an understanding of industry-specific terminology. Reputable firms should offer native translators who are experts in both the source and target languages. This ensures not just grammatically correct translations but also culturally appropriate ones, vital for documents like insurance claims.
Best practices include requesting samples or previous work to assess quality, checking their compliance with ISO standards (like ISO 17100), and verifying if they have any specific certifications relevant to your industry. It’s also beneficial to opt for services that provide a thorough quality assurance process, including proofreading and editing, to catch even the smallest errors. Reputable translation companies will also maintain strict confidentiality, ensuring your sensitive claim data remains secure throughout the translation process.

Future Trends in Insurance Document Translation and Regulatory Approval
The future of insurance claims translation in the UK looks set to be shaped by several emerging trends. With the increasing globalisation of insurance markets, there’s a growing demand for accurate and swift translation services for insurance claim documents. This is especially true as businesses expand into new territories, requiring seamless communication across languages and jurisdictions.
Technological advancements are playing a pivotal role in this evolution. Machine translation (MT) tools are becoming increasingly sophisticated, offering faster and more cost-effective solutions compared to traditional human translation. However, these automated systems still rely on high-quality source content and careful post-editing to ensure accuracy and regulatory compliance. As such, the integration of MT with human expertise will likely become the norm, providing a balance between speed and precision in insurance claims translation for UK regulatory approval.
